We decided first to support manuals that come with Emacs, and Gawk's
manual doesn't.

Supporting all GNU manuals is a much larger job, since there's no
single base URL from which they all can be reached (although many of
them can be reached from the GNU site).  Also, the arrangement of the
manuals of the other packages is slightly different from that of
Emacs, which needs more specialized processing.

So I think for now it should be enough to have only the Emacs manuals
by default, and let users add more associations for other packages if
they like.

I think each GNU project uses slightly different arrangements.  Also,
how exactly the HTML manuals are arranged on gnu.org is up to the
projects, not gnu.org admmins (which just provide technical support).
In any case, this is not the right place to talk about GNU-wide
conventions and decisions.

> > So I think for now it should be enough to have only the Emacs manuals
> > by default, and let users add more associations for other packages if
> > they like.
> 
> By the way, I'm planning to release a FSF-assigned Emacs-package
> providing more associations.

That is okay, but one problem with such associations is the need to
maintain them so they remain accurate, tracking whatever changes in
other GNU projects that could affect this.  This is one reason I
suggested that we stop short of doing that, and only limit ourselves
to the manuals which we control.

This is an auto-generated file, so no need to patch it by hand.

> +*** New user option 'Info-url-alist'.
> +This user option associates manual-names with URLs. It affects the
                                                     ^^
Our convention is to leave two spaces between sentences.

> +'Info-goto-node-web' command.  By default, associations for all
> +Emacs-included manuals are set.  Further associations can be added for
> +arbitrary info manuals.
             ^^^^
"Info", capitalized.

> +(defcustom Info-url-alist
> +  '((("auth" "autotype" "bovine" "calc" "ccmode" "cl" "dbus" "dired-x"
> +      "ebrowse" "ede" "ediff" "edt" "efaq" "efaq-w32" "eglot" "eieio"
> +      "eintr" "elisp" "emacs" "emacs-gnutls" "emacs-mime" "epa" "erc"
> +      "ert" "eshell" "eudc" "eww" "flymake" "forms" "gnus"
> +      "htmlfontify" "idlwave" "ido" "info" "mairix-el" "message"
> +      "mh-e" "modus-themes" "newsticker" "nxml-mode" "octave-mode"
> +      "org" "pcl-cvs" "pgg" "rcirc" "reftex" "remember" "sasl" "sc"
> +      "semantic" "ses" "sieve" "smtpmail" "speedbar" "srecode"
> +      "todo-mode" "tramp" "transient" "url" "use-package" "vhdl-mode"
> +      "vip" "viper" "vtable" "widget" "wisent" "woman") .
> +     "https://www.gnu.org/software/emacs/manual/html_node/%m/%e"))
> +  "Alist telling `Info-mode' where manuals are accessible online.
> +
> +Each element of this list should match the pattern (MANUALS
> +. URL-SPEC).

Our style is to say

  Each element of this list should have the form (MANUALs . URL-SPEC)

>               MANUALS represents the name of one or many manuals.
                                               ^^^^^^^^^^^
"one or more"

> +URL-SPEC can be a function which is given manual-name, node-name
> +and URL-encoded node-name as arguments, and is expected to return
> +the corresponding URL as string.
                         ^^^^^^^^^
"as a string"

> +  :type '(alist
> +           :tag "Mapping from manual-name(s) to URL-specification"
> +           :key-type (choice
> +                       (string :tag "A single manual-name")
> +                       (repeat :tag "List of manual-names" string))
> +           :value-type (choice
> +                         (string :tag "URL-specification string")
> +                         (function
> +                           :tag "URL-specification function"))))

Each defcustom should have the :version tag.

>  (defun Info-url-for-node (node)
> -  "Return a URL for NODE, a node in the GNU Emacs or Elisp manual.
> -NODE should be a string on the form \"(manual)Node\".  Only emacs
> -and elisp manuals are supported."
> +  "Return a URL for NODE.  NODE should be a string of the form
> +\"(manual)Node\"."

The first line of a doc string should be a single complete sentence.
This is important because apropos commands show only the first line of
each doc string.

> +  ;; use `if-let*' instead of `let*' so we check if an association was
> +  ;; found.

Comments should be preferably complete sentences, starting with a
capitalized letter and ending with a period.

2024-01-20 09:23 eliz@gnu.org:

> What about the case where the HTML docs are produced with one file per
> node? doesn't Texinfo create in that case directories that are named
> like the manual, but without the .html extension?

I tested this and found out that Texinfo does not create directories for
each node in that case.

The reason why after omitting the .html-suffix gnu.org still serves the
html-manual is its web-server configuration. This was confirmed to me
via IRC in the #gnu channel on libera.chat server.

Attached is a new version of that patch with following changes:

- Let Info-url-for-node skip whitespace and newlines between closing
  parenthesis and node-name. This mimics Texinfo as can be traced here:

  https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/texinfo.git/tree/info/info.h?h=114e10b2a1cb5ee07ae6b9d1228d6d016c9f86e6#n44
  https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/texinfo.git/tree/info/scan.c?h=114e10b2a1cb5ee07ae6b9d1228d6d016c9f86e6#n123

  It also makes Info-url-for-node work with the string that is put into
  kill-ring with the Info-copy-current-node-name command which uses a
  whitespace.

- Do not use a .html suffix, neither in the default value for the new
  Info-url-alist, nor in the %e format-thing that can be in user-defined
  values of it. Users still can add a ".html" suffix themselves, if the
  respective web-server does not support omitting it.

- More tests, including manuals in all relevant directories and formats
  and "special" characters.
